What technology do ships use? Well, these days there are a wide range of technological improvements which are having extensive effects on the shipping industry. Innovations are not just changing the manner in which ships are constructed, but also the work of lots of logistics and nautical operations. There are many different procedures that are associated with the preparation, design and fabrication of a ship. Producers have revealed that the production process takes a number of years, with thorough testing and approval processeses to make sure a ship is of the suitable requirement. Current ship manufacturing utilizes new technology to improve productivity and sustainability. As technology advances, it is understood that automated robotic technology will be valuable for solving a variety of challenges. For instance, manufacturing processes such as 3D printing and robotics are being introduced to improve the efficiency of production methods. This leads to more cost-effective manufacturing along with more consistency in assembly.
Shipping has for a long time, been a major contributor to global carbon emissions. As environmental concerns are increasing, the development of new technology in shipping industry operations are changing maritime transport. From wind-assisted propulsion to zero-emission fuels, the latest shipping innovations are transforming how ships run while reducing harm to the environment. When it pertains to ship construction, developers are wanting to achieve more efficient use of space. By maximizing ship size and proposing more streamlined click here models, vessels will have the ability to carry more shipload and use less energy. There have also been recent inquiries into sustainable fuel choices, with the introduction of greener fuel sources. In addition, renewable energy sources such as wind and solar are being trialled. These developments intend to achieve smarter, greener and more sustainable sailing.
As the seafaring industry develops, new technology in marine engineering is building a future where vessels are safer, more functional and less dependent on human assistance. Artificial intelligence and computerization are redefining marine engineering. These advancements will make it possible for ships to employ real-time information to optimise efficiency. One notable development in shipping technology is the recent debut of autonomous ships. This advancement is significant as it will considerably alter the way humans are involved in sailing. Self-governing shipping offers numerous advantages consisting of upgrades to safety, optimised logistics chains and decreases to functional and maintenance costs. The procedures will include remote control operations, where systems are managed from an external source, making more effective use of ship space. Also, decision support will provide an advisory system that evaluates live information and proposes a strategy, which will upgrade safety and lower upkeep expenses. Furthermore, self-governing functions including navigation and tracking will be used to optimise on-board activity. These innovations are believed to alter the future of sailing and contribute to a smarter shipping industry.
